Huckabee hosted ex-spy Jonathan Pollard for meeting at US embassy, NYT reports

Former United States Navy analyst Jonathan Pollard, who served 30 years in prison for spying for Israel, was hosted by Ambassador Mike Huckabee at the United States embassy in Jerusalem, according to a report by The New York Times. The meeting, which reportedly took place in July, was not included on Huckabee's official schedule and was conducted without the knowledge of the White House, raising concerns among intelligence officials. Pollard described the encounter as friendly and noted it was his first visit to a United States government office since moving to Israel after his parole restrictions were lifted. The embassy declined to comment on the details of the meeting, while former diplomats questioned the decision to host Pollard, given his controversial past.
